The U.S. is in a crisis of historic proportions, scaling to previous eras such as the Civil War and 1930s Depression. It is a systemic crisis in the sense its political system is failing to respond either to immediate challenges or more deeply rooted problems out of which those challenges rise.
The immediate challenge is a lawless administration that has slipped the rails limiting presidential power.
